控制器的制造方法

文档序号:10210960阅读:277来源:国知局
控制器的制造方法
【技术领域】
[0001]本实用新型涉及控制器领域,具体而言,涉及一种控制器。
【背景技术】
[0002]目前,控制器包括多个功能模块,多个功能模块用于控制器实现不同的控制功能,丰富了控制器的功能,从而使控制器在特定场合下实现更多的功能。比如,控制器包括用于驱动外部器件执行的驱动执行器件模块,对模拟信号进行采集的模拟量检测模块等。
[0003]但是,在对控制器的设计中,控制器往往适用于特定场合。在特定场合下的与控制相关的所有功能模块都集成在一个控制器上,控制器通用性比较差,不能使控制器适用于更多的场合。当控制器需要实现的控制功能比较多且复杂时,控制器的体积就会非常庞大,占用设备的空间。另一方面,当控制器上的某个功能模块出现故障时,即使控制器上的其他功能模块都能正常工作,也需要对整个控制器进行更换,致使控制器从出现故障到恢复正常工作的更换时间长,且更换操作复杂。这样不仅浪费了控制器的工程使用时间,还增加了控制器的运营成本。
[0004]针对相关技术中控制器通用性比较差的问题,目前尚未提出有效的解决方案。【实用新型内容】
[0005]本实用新型的主要目的在于提供一种控制器,以至少解决控制器通用性比较差的问题。
[0006]为了实现上述目的,根据本实用新型的一个方面,提供了一种控制器。该控制器包括采集口,连接至外部采集单元,用于接收外部采集单元采集到的数据;以及控制机构,与采集口相连接,并与外部执行器件相连接,用于控制外部执行器件执行控制功能。
[0007]进一步地,采集口为可配置采集数据类型的通用接口。
[0008]进一步地,该控制器还包括通信机构。
[0009]进一步地,该控制器的通信机构包括:第一通信机构,用于通过第一通信方式执行通信;以及第二通信机构,用于通过第二通信方式执行通信。
[0010]进一步地,第一通信机构为CAN通信单元,第二通信机构为RS485通信单元。
[0011 ]进一步地,该控制器还包括USB功能接口。
[0012]进一步地,该控制器板载有用于存储控制信息的闪存芯片。
[0013]进一步地,该控制器板载有用于显示故障信息的数码管。
[0014]进一步地,该控制器具有可配置的配置机构。
[0015]进一步地,该控制器为具有以太网通信功能的控制器。
[0016]在本实用新型中,通过采集口连接至外部采集单元,用于接收外部采集单元采集到的数据;通过控制机构与采集口相连接,并与外部执行器件相连接,用于控制外部执行器件执行控制功能,解决了控制器通用性比较差的问题,进而达到了提高控制器通用性的效果Ο
【附图说明】
[0017]构成本申请的一部分的附图用来提供对本实用新型的进一步理解,本实用新型的示意性实施例及其说明用于解释本实用新型,并不构成对本实用新型的不当限定。在附图中:
[0018]图1是根据本实用新型第一实施例的控制器的示意图;
[0019]图2是根据本实用新型第二实施例的控制器的示意图;以及
[0020]图3是根据本实用新型实施例的控制器功能的示意图。
【具体实施方式】
[0021]需要说明的是,在不冲突的情况下,本申请中的实施例及实施例中的特征可以相互组合。下面将参考附图并结合实施例来详细说明本实用新型。
[0022]为了使本技术领域的人员更好地理解本申请方案,下面将结合本申请实施例中的附图,对本申请实施例中的技术方案进行清楚、完整地描述,显然,所描述的实施例仅仅是本申请一部分的实施例,而不是全部的实施例。基于本申请中的实施例,本领域普通技术人员在没有做出创造性劳动前提下所获得的所有其他实施例,都应当属于本申请保护的范围。
[0023]需要说明的是,本申请的说明书和权利要求书及上述附图中的术语“第一”、“第二”等是用于区别类似的对象,而不必用于描述特定的顺序或先后次序。应该理解这样使用的数据在适当情况下可以互换,以便这里描述的本申请的实施例。此外,术语“包括”和“具有”以及他们的任何变形,意图在于覆盖不排他的包含,例如,包含了一系列步骤或单元的过程、装置、系统、产品或设备不必限于清楚地列出的那些步骤或单元,而是可包括没有清楚地列出的或对于这些过程、装置、产品或设备固有的其它步骤或单元。
[0024]本实用新型的实施例提供了一种控制器。
[0025]图1是根据本实用新型第一实施例的控制器的示意图。如图1所示,该控制器包括:
[0026]采集口10,连接至外部采集单元,用于接收外部采集单元采集到的数据。
[0027]外部采集单元用于对控制器的外部设备进行数据采集,可选地,外部采集单元为模拟量检测模块,用于对外部设备的模拟信号进行检测,从而对外部设备的模拟信号进行采集。外部设备的模拟信号可以为外部设备在运行过程中产生的温度信号、压力信号、电压信号、电流信号以及外部设备的转速信号等,比如,0?10V的电压、4?20mA的电流、感温包的信号和电机温度等。
[0028]控制器与外部采集单元相连接,对外部采集单元采集到的数据执行处理和控制,包括对外部设备的温度信号、压力信号、电压信号以及外部设备的转速信号执行处理和控制。优选地,控制器的采集口 10连接至外部采集单元,接收外部采集单元采集到的数据,进而使控制器对接收到的数据执行处理和控制。
[0029]优选地,采集口10为可配置采集数据类型的通用接口。比如,采集口 10配置的采集数据类型的信号为一般的工业信号,比如,接收外部采集单元采集的0?10V的电压、接收4?20mA的电流、感温包的参数和电机的温度等。采集口 10还可以接收六路数字信号,用于检测外部设备的开关信号,比如,开关信号为外部设备的开启状态,开关信号为外部设备的关闭状态。采集口 10还可以输出六路数字信号,用来给外部设备和/或传感器供电。可选地,采集口 10通过软件设置对接口的采集数据类型进行灵活地配置,适应不同的场合,从而使采集口 10对常规的外部设备的模拟信号进行接收,提高了控制器的通用性,减小了控制器的尺寸。
[0030]控制机构20,与采集口相连接,并与外部执行器件相连接,用于控制外部执行器件执行控制功能。
[0031]控制机构20与采集口10相连接,并与外部执行器件相连接,用于控制外部执行器件执行控制功能。具体而言,外部执行器件为外部设备的执行单元,用于实现外部设备的负载的执行功能。外部执行器件可以为驱动执行器件模块,以驱动外部设备的负载执行。控制器的控制机构20与控制器的采集口 10相连接,在采集口 10接收外部采集单元采集到的数据之后,控制机构20根据采集口 10接收的外部采集单元采集到的数据控制外部执行器件执行控制功能。比如,控制机构20根据采集口 10接收的0?10V的电压、接收4?20mA、感温包的温度信号、电机的温度等来控制工业设备运行,控制工业设备执行工业设备的控制功能。控制机构20根据采集口 10采集的六路数字信号检测工业设备的开启状态,或者关闭状态。控制机构20还可以控制采集口 10输出六路数字信号向工业设备和/或传感器供电,使工业设备和/或传感器正常运行。
[0032]控制器还包括通信机构,可以用于实现控制器的通信功能,完成数据共享和数据交换。比如,控制器与外部采集单元进行通信,从而与外部采集单元进行数据传输,具体而言,控制器的采集口 10与外部采集单元进行通信,接收外部采集单元采集的数据。控制器的采集口 10还通过通信机构与控制机构20通信,使采集口 10接收的外部采集单元的数据通过控制机构20控制外部执行器件执行控制功能。控制器的通信机构可以通过软件进行配置,通过软件设定通信机构的通信协议,比如,通过软件设定数据传输的帧格式,包括数据传输的长度、波特率、奇偶校验码、停止位等参数,从而使控制器支持不同的通信功能,保证控制器的数据传输的高效性、安全性、可靠性等。
[0033]优选地,控制器的通信机构包括第一通信机构和第二通信机构。其中,第一通信机构和第二通信机构可以与数据采集口 10相连接,通过不同的通信方式执行通信,以适应不同的场合。比如,在短距离传输、传输速率要求不高的场合,通信机构可以采用RS232通信方式,在长距离传输、传输速率、抗干扰性要求高的场合下通信机构可以采用RS485的通信方式。
[0034]优选地,第一通信机构用于通过第一通信方式执行通信,通过软件设置数据传输的长度、波特率、奇偶校验码、停止位等参数,使第一通信机构以第一通信方式执行通信,从而实现控制器的通信功能;第二通信机构用于通过第二通信方式执行通信,通过软件设置数据传输的长度、波特率、奇偶校验码、停止位等参数,使第二通信机构以第二通信方式执行通信,从而实现控制器的通信功能。
[0035]优选地,
当前第1页1 2 3 
网友询问留言 已有0条留言
  • 还没有人留言评论。精彩留言会获得点赞!
1